Essential Guidelines for Python Machine Learning

Leveraging the robust ecosystem of Python machine learning libraries, such as PyTorch, empowers developers to construct sophisticated models. To optimize your machine learning endeavors in Python, adhering to best practices is essential. A foundational step involves carefully understanding your data corpus through exploratory data analysis. This uncovers patterns and features that inform your model design.

Furthermore, employing cross-validation اینجا کلیک نمایید is paramount to avoiding overfitting, a phenomenon where your model relies too heavily on the training data instead of generalizing to unseen examples.

Logging your code and the modeling process enhances transparency. Finally, continuously evaluating your model's performance through metrics such as recall provides invaluable understanding for improvement.
